The problem of concurrent design of a mechanism can be defined as finding optimal structural parameters and control parameters for a given objective function during the same optimization process. In this paper, a general concurrent optimization methodology for kinematically complex mechanisms is tested using a Delta manipulator. The atrial fibrillation (AF) is the most common arrhythmia, which generates the highest costs on clinical systems. Theory of the rotor is one of the most recent approaches to explain the mechanisms that maintain AF. The most promising treatment is the ablation, whose success depends on rotor tip location. Gray-Box Models which combine a phenomenological model with a black box tool are useful for determining the values of not well known parameters of the model. In this work an indirect strategy for training these gray box models using least-square support vector machine and genetic algorithms is presented. Unorganized neural networks — or unorganized machines - are recent developed architectures in the field of computational intelligence, in which the supervised tuning of the free parameters is restricted to the weights of the output layer, by means of a linear least square solution.
